HB 663: Unemployment Comp./Alternative Base

GENERAL BILL by Smith ; Logan ; Roberts-Burke ; (CO-INTRODUCERS) Ritchie ; Hill ; Betancourt ; Rojas ; Casey ; Futch ; Lawson ; Barreiro ; Diaz de la Portilla ; Henriquez ; Jacobs ; Cosgrove ; Bullard ; Reddick ; Rayson ; Greenstein ; Wilson ; Effman ; Dennis ; Crow ; Eggelletion ; Greene

Unemployment Comp./Alternative Base; provides definition & application of alternative base period; provides requirements & limitations. Amends 443.036.

Effective Date: 10/01/1999
Last Action: 4/30/1999 House - Died in Committee on Insurance (CAC)
